6-Day Shimla Manali Itinerary

Saturday, December 16: Arrival in Shimla

Arrive in Shimla, the capital city of Himachal Pradesh, and check into your hotel. In the morning, explore the Mall Road, a bustling street lined with shops, restaurants, and colonial-era buildings. Enjoy a leisurely walk and soak in the charming atmosphere. In the afternoon, visit the Viceregal Lodge, a magnificent heritage building that once served as the summer residence of the British Viceroy of India. In the evening, witness the beautiful sunset from Scandal Point, a popular viewpoint offering panoramic views of the city.

  • Mall Road: Free, 2-3 hours
  • Viceregal Lodge: INR 50 (approximately $0.70), 1-2 hours
  • Scandal Point: Free, 1 hour
Sunday, December 17: Shimla Exploration

Start your day by visiting the Jakhu Temple, located on Jakhu Hill. This temple dedicated to Lord Hanuman offers stunning views of the surrounding mountains. In the afternoon, take a short drive to Kufri, a picturesque hill station known for its snow-capped peaks and adventure activities like skiing and horse riding. Spend the evening at Ridge, a spacious open space in the heart of Shimla, perfect for leisurely walks and enjoying the cityscape.

  • Jakhu Temple: Free, 1-2 hours
  • Kufri: INR 200 (approximately $2.80) for entry and activities, 3-4 hours
  • Ridge: Free, 1-2 hours
Monday, December 18: Journey to Manali

On this day, embark on a scenic drive from Shimla to Manali. Enjoy the breathtaking views of the Himalayan mountains and pine forests along the way. En route, make a stop at Kullu, famous for its handloom shawls and traditional handicrafts. Explore the local markets and indulge in some shopping. Arrive in Manali in the evening and check into your hotel.

  • Kullu: Free, 2-3 hours
Tuesday, December 19: Manali Adventure

Start your day with a visit to the Hadimba Devi Temple, a unique wooden temple surrounded by lush greenery. Afterward, head to Solang Valley, a popular destination for adventure sports like paragliding, zorbing, and skiing (depending on availability). Enjoy thrilling activities amidst the stunning snow-covered peaks. In the evening, explore the vibrant Mall Road in Manali and indulge in local cuisine.

  • Hadimba Devi Temple: INR 50 (approximately $0.70), 1-2 hours
  • Solang Valley: Activity costs vary, 4-5 hours
  • Mall Road: Free, 2-3 hours
Wednesday, December 20: Manali Sightseeing

Discover the magnificent Rohtang Pass, located at an elevation of 3,978 meters (13,050 feet). Enjoy the scenic drive and marvel at the snow-capped peaks, glaciers, and breathtaking landscapes. Spend some time exploring the snow activities and panoramic views. In the afternoon, visit the Tibetan Monastery and the nearby Van Vihar Park, ideal for peaceful walks amidst nature. In the evening, relax at your hotel or explore the local markets.

  • Rohtang Pass: INR 500 (approximately $7) for entry and transportation, 4-5 hours
  • Tibetan Monastery: Free, 1-2 hours
  • Van Vihar Park: INR 20 (approximately $0.30), 1-2 hours
Thursday, December 21: Departure from Manali

After breakfast, check out from your hotel and bid farewell to the beautiful hill station of Manali. If time permits, visit the Naggar Castle, a historic fort offering panoramic views of the picturesque surroundings. Depart for your onward journey.

  • Naggar Castle: INR 30 (approximately $0.40), 1-2 hours

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

While exploring Shimla, don't miss out on visiting the Indian Institute of Advanced Study, a heritage building that once served as the Viceregal Lodge. It houses a museum showcasing the history and culture of the region. In Manali, venture off the beaten path and visit the peaceful Jogini Falls, a scenic waterfall surrounded by lush greenery. The hot springs of Vashisht are also worth exploring, offering a rejuvenating experience.
